This Timeless CD is a bit unusual in that guitarist
Charlie Byrd sings the first six numbers; it is only the second time in his career he has taken vocals on record. His singing is simple and generally effective if not too memorable. The final 11 numbers are instrumentals (odd programming) and also surprising in that the emphasis is on standards, often from the swing era; there is only one Brazilian song (
Antonio Carlos Jobim's "So Danca Samba").
Byrd (in a trio with bassist
Joe Byrd and drummer
Chuck Redd) is in generally fine form overall although it is doubtful that he will get too many requests to feature his singing in the future.
